- [Chih-Shin] Notice Regarding Major Subsidiary, Miramar Hotel (Co., Ltd.): Lifting of Non-Compete Restrictions for New Directors
- At the shareholders' meeting held on June 5, 2026, Chih-Shin International resolved to lift non-compete restrictions for directors Hsu Ming-Tan, Huang Chun-Chao, and Huang Andy to facilitate business operations.

Frequently Asked Questions
- Q: Why is the non-compete restriction for directors being lifted?
- A: It is lifted to allow directors to hold concurrent positions in affiliated companies for operational needs, provided it does not harm the company's interests.
- Q: Is this waiver permanent?
- A: No, it is only effective during their tenure as directors at Chih-Shin International.
- Q: Does this impact operations in Mainland China?
- A: No, operations in Mainland China are not applicable to this resolution.
